Obezita a dyslipidemie Aleš Žák

3.3.1

Asociace obezity a dyslipidemie

Epidemiologické, klinické i experimentální studie prokázaly významné asociace mezi množstvím i distribucí tělesného tuku a koncentracemi plazmatických lipidů a lipoproteinů (Meigs, 2008). Zvýšení hmotnosti o 10 kg je spojeno se vzestupem koncentrace LDL-cholesterolu (LDL-C) o 0,20 mmol/l a triglyceridů (TG) o 15–20 % a s poklesem HDL-cholesterolu (HDL-C) o 0,10 mmol/l (Pi-Suyner, 1995; Mach et al., 2020).
